Transaction 4c8a81ea68df72f5dea7170e0fea5eac42958b9c814474d230b319e3fe0b05cd

3 Input
1 Outputs
  • 4c8a81ea68df72f5dea7170e0fea5eac42958b9c814474d230b319e3fe0b05cd:0
  • value  300010731
    address  3376X6m1YX3Jm4J4c2zq8w93VdSnUnZj31